#ab4866 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ab4866 is composed of 67.1% red, 28.2%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 57.9%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 341.8 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 47.6%. #ab4866 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90cc with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#ab4866 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#ab4866 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ab4866 has RGB values of R:171, G:72,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.4,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11225190.

Shades and Tints of #ab4866

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ab4866

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7c7778 is the less saturated color, while #ec074c is the most saturated one.
